This moment connection joins two wide flange beams to a hollow structural section column using top and bottom plates and bolted shear tabs. The top plate is 3/8 inch thick and secured with two 5/8 inch diameter A325N bolts per side. The bottom plate is 1/2 inch thick and attached to the beam flanges with four 5/8 inch diameter A325N bolts per side, with a 1/4 inch fillet weld connecting the plate to the column. The beam webs are connected to the column via 3/8 inch thick shear plates with a 3 inch bolt spacing and a 1 1/2 inch beam gauge. The assembly includes specific clearances of 1 1/2 inches for bolt spacing and edge distances.
